About Max Financial Services Ltd

  • Max Financial Services Limited was erstwhile incorporated as 'Max India Limited' on February 24, 1988, which subsequently was changed to Max Financial Services Limited on January 15, 2016.
  • The Company, a part of the $5 billion Max Group, is the holding company for Max Life Insurance Company Limited.
  • The Company owns and actively manages an 80.98% majority stake in Max Life Insurance , India's largest non-bank owned, private life insurance company.
  • The Company is primarily engaged in the business of making and holding investments in its subsidiary, Max Life Insurance Company Limited and providing management advisory services to Group Companies in India. Some of the past joint venture partners of Max Group include Radiant Life Care Private Limited, Bupa Finance Plc., Life Healthcare (South Africa), New York Life, Hutchison Telecommunications, Motorola, Schering AG, Avent Inc.

About R K Swamy Ltd

  • R K Swamy Limited was originally incorporated on February 16, 1973, as R. K. Swamy Advertising Associates Private Limited', a private limited company, pursuant to a certificate of incorporation issued by the Registrar of Companies, Tamil Nadu at Madras.
  • The name of the Company was changed from R. K. Swamy Advertising Associates Private Limited' to R. K. Swamy BBDO Advertising Private Limited' dated September 11, 1990.
  • Thereafter, the Board of the Company approved the change in the name of Company from R. K. Swamy BBDO Advertising Private Limited' to R. K. Swamy BBDO Private Limited vide fresh certificate of incorporation on February 21, 2005.
  • Afterwards, the name of Company changed from R. K. Swamy BBDO Private Limited' to R K Swamy Private Limited' issued by the RoC, on June 21, 2022.
  • Accordingly, the Company was converted into a public limited company and the name of Company changed from R K Swamy Private Limited' to R K Swamy Limited' through a fresh certificate of incorporation dated July 17, 2023 issued by the RoC.
